“That Time I Got Reincarnated As A Slime” is one of the newer light novel-turned-anime series released in the recent years. But it immediately rose to popularity gaining the attention of fans in various countries. As a result, the production of season 2 was immediately confirmed.
The anime series, which premiered in October 2018, is based on the same title light novel written by Fuse and illustrated by Mitz Vah. The first season had a total of 25 installments but the actual plot concluded in the 23rd episode that aired in the first half of March. And within less than a week, the official social media page for “That Time I Got Reincarnated As A Slime” confirmed that season 2 is in the making.

If there is one slight letdown about this news, it is the fact that fans will have to wait until 2020 to see “That Time I Got Reincarnated As A Slime” season 2. It is still hard to predict the possible release date window since there is not much reference for the anime series. But if the announcement also means that production has started, the best fans can hope for is for it to premiere within a year or in the fall of 2020.
The producers and its original network in Japan, Tokyo MX, might also want to avoid too much hiatus before releasing “That Time I Got Reincarnated As A Slime” season 2. Considering that it is a fairly new title in the anime series industry, these companies might want to maximize the show's popularity. It would be best to maintain the show's momentum by ending the hiatus as soon as possible.
To fans new to “That Time I Got Reincarnated As A Slime,” the title pretty much sums up the main plot. The story peaks after a man in his late 30s named Satoru Mikami suffered a tragic death from a robber on the street. But his monotonous life was turned around by this untimely death, too, as he got reincarnated into a slime named Rimuru Tempest with a much more exciting life.
